College baseball is still a game that's best viewed in person, but there are a handful of opportunities to watch Mississippi State on the tube this season. The SEC released its full 2012 TV schedule this morning, and the Bulldogs will be on the air nine times.

So here's the MSU television schedule. Note that the Tennessee game is on a Thursday and kicks off Super Bulldog Weekend. Also, the first game listed is on a New Orleans-based network, and I have no idea who carries that in Mississippi.

• March 16, at LSU, Cox Sports (7 p.m.)

• March 17, at LSU, CSS (6 p.m.)

• March 25, vs. Arkansas, SportSouth (noon)

• April 17, vs. Ole Miss (Pearl), CSS (6:30 p.m.)

• April 19, vs. Tennessee, ESPNU (6:30 p.m.)

• April 27, vs. Ole Miss, SportSouth (7 p.m.)

• April 28, vs. Ole Miss, SportSouth (2 p.m.)

• April 29, vs. Ole Miss, CSS (1:30 p.m.)

• May 18, vs. Kentucky, SportSouth (7 p.m.)

And one additional note: MSU's home game against Mississippi Valley State on Feb. 26 has been moved to a 4 p.m. start time, to accommodate the HailStateTV online streaming broadcast (women's hoops at 12:30 that day).
